Pros Cons of BMW R 1250 GS Adventure

Pros

  • Good looking ADV
  • Lots of features
  • Good for touring and off-road

Cons

  • Expensive
  • High Cost of Ownership
  • Heavy

Verdict

As A big, bulky adventure bike may not appeal to everyone. But then, it may be just the bike with all-round versatility that many riders seek, even those who have had considerable experience with sportier machines. The GS has a reputation as being one of the most versatile motorcycles which can be used for both two-up touring with luggage as well as for adventures. And it's not difficult to understand why it has been so popular and has been one of the bestselling adventure bikes worldwide.

Pros Cons Triumph Tiger 1200

Pros

  • Muscular looks
  • Good performance
  • Good touring and off-road abilities

Cons

  • Heavy
  • Fuelling not great
  • Snatchy power delivery

Verdict

The 2022 Triumph Tiger 1200 has a lot of positives which makes it difficult to ignore. The pricing makes it even more appealing and at the very least it definitely deserves a test ride for anyone in the market for a full-size adventure bike. The new Tiger 1200 has arrived after a weight-loss programme making it leaner and meaner. It is a hugely improved adventure bike, which has a lot of capability and versatility to make for a compelling choice in the segment.
